What's Happening?
Conor McGregor and Max Holloway are set to headline UFC 329 at the T-Mobile Arena in Las Vegas, Nevada. This rematch, occurring over a decade after their first fight, is one of the most anticipated events of 2026. McGregor's return to the UFC after several
years is a major draw, while Holloway aims to capitalize on his recent activity in the Octagon. The main card is scheduled to begin at 9:00 PM ET, with the main event expected around 11:30 PM ET. The event will be broadcast globally, with various streaming services and sports networks providing coverage.
